Y77 GJH is a 2004 BMW X5 in Silver with a 2,993c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 23 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 69.6%.

Across all 2004 BMW X5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.4% with a typical mileage of 96,553 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a BMW X5 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 31,544 recorded failures. If you're considering buying Y77 GJH,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W X5 typ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 22 years old, this BMW X5 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
